robots如何运用

robots文件是网站SEO优化的关键工具,通过合理配置Disallow和Allow指令,可以有效控制搜索引擎爬虫的访问范围,提升网站抓取效率。例如,禁止爬虫访问后台和管理页面,只允许抓取对SEO有益的内容,从而优化网站在搜索引擎中的排名。

imagesource from: pexels

Introduction:揭开robots文件的秘密

在浩瀚的互联网世界里,每个网站都渴望在搜索引擎中脱颖而出,吸引更多的用户关注。而在这场SEO的竞赛中,robots文件扮演着至关重要的角色。它犹如网站的“守门人”,通过精妙配置Disallow和Allow指令,指引搜索引擎爬虫的访问路径,从而提升网站的抓取效率和搜索引擎排名。今天,就让我们一起来揭开robots文件的神秘面纱,探寻如何运用它助力网站SEO腾飞。

一、robots文件的基本概念与作用

1、什么是robots文件

robots文件,也称为robots.txt文件,是网站服务器上的一个简单文本文件,用于控制搜索引擎爬虫的访问权限。它位于网站根目录下,通过规定爬虫可以访问或禁止访问的目录和文件,帮助网站管理员优化搜索引擎的抓取效果。

2、robots文件在SEO中的重要性

robots文件在SEO优化中扮演着至关重要的角色。一方面,它可以防止搜索引擎爬取对SEO无益的内容,如网站后台、测试页面、重复内容等,从而提高网站的整体质量;另一方面,合理配置robots文件可以引导爬虫优先抓取重要页面,提升网站在搜索引擎中的排名。

3、robots文件的主要指令介绍

robots文件主要包含以下指令:

指令 作用
User-agent 指定爬虫的类型,如Googlebot、Baiduspider等
Disallow 禁止爬虫访问指定的目录或文件
Allow 允许爬虫访问指定的目录或文件
Crawl-delay 设置爬虫访问频率,以降低服务器压力
Sitemap 指定网站的sitemap文件位置

在实际应用中,可以根据网站的具体情况,灵活运用这些指令,以达到最佳的SEO效果。以下是一个简单的robots文件示例:

User-agent: *Disallow: /admin/Disallow: /test/Allow: /content/Sitemap: /sitemap.xml

二、合理配置Disallow和Allow指令

1、Disallow指令的使用场景

在SEO优化中,Disallow指令扮演着至关重要的角色。它允许网站管理员指定搜索引擎爬虫不应该访问的目录或文件。以下是一些常见的使用场景:

  • 保护敏感信息:例如,后台管理页面、用户数据、财务报表等敏感信息应该通过Disallow指令禁止爬虫访问。
  • 优化网站结构:对于一些非核心内容,如测试页面、废弃的页面或频繁更新的内容,可以通过Disallow指令控制它们的索引。
  • 避免重复内容:如果有多个页面内容高度相似,可以通过Disallow指令防止搜索引擎重复抓取。

2、Allow指令的灵活应用

Disallow指令相对,Allow指令则允许爬虫访问特定的目录或文件。以下是Allow指令的一些灵活应用方式:

  • 优先展示核心内容:通过Allow指令指定核心内容所在的目录,确保这些内容被优先抓取和展示。
  • 调整抓取频率:对于某些页面,可以通过Allow指令调整爬虫的抓取频率,例如,针对高流量页面或重要更新页面。
  • 支持移动端优化:针对移动端页面,可以通过Allow指令确保爬虫能够正确抓取。

3、实例分析:如何平衡Disallow和Allow指令

在实际应用中,如何平衡DisallowAllow指令是一个关键问题。以下是一个实例分析:

假设一个电商网站,其robots.txt文件内容如下:

User-agent: *Disallow: /admin/Disallow: /test/Allow: /product/Allow: /news/

在这个例子中,Disallow指令防止爬虫访问后台管理页面和测试页面,而Allow指令则确保爬虫可以抓取产品页面和新闻页面。通过这种方式,网站管理员可以有效地控制爬虫的访问范围,同时确保核心内容被充分抓取和展示。

三、robots文件的高级应用技巧

1. 利用robots文件优化网站结构

在SEO优化过程中,网站结构的合理性对于搜索引擎的抓取和排名至关重要。robots文件可以通过限制爬虫访问部分页面,从而帮助优化网站结构。例如,可以将网站的非内容页面,如登录页面、注册页面等加入robots.txt文件中,避免这些页面被搜索引擎收录,从而降低网站页面数量,提高网站结构清晰度。

指令 功能 举例
Disallow: /login/ 禁止爬虫访问指定路径下的页面 Disallow: /login/
Disallow: /register/ 禁止爬虫访问指定路径下的页面 Disallow: /register/

2. 避免常见robots配置错误

在实际操作中,有些常见的robots配置错误可能会影响搜索引擎的抓取效果。以下列举一些常见的错误及避免方法:

错误 原因 避免方法
漏掉Allow指令 爬虫无法访问需要抓取的页面 在robots.txt文件中明确指定Allow指令
使用通配符过多 爬虫无法准确判断页面是否被允许访问 尽量使用具体的路径代替通配符
忽略网站根目录 爬虫无法访问网站根目录下的页面 在robots.txt文件中添加根目录的Allow指令

3. 结合sitemap提升抓取效率

robots文件与sitemap.xml文件相结合,可以进一步提升搜索引擎的抓取效率。将robots.txt文件中允许爬虫访问的页面添加到sitemap.xml文件中,有助于搜索引擎更快地发现和抓取这些页面。

指令 功能 举例
Sitemap: http://www.example.com/sitemap.xml 提供网站结构信息 Sitemap: http://www.example.com/sitemap.xml

通过以上高级应用技巧,合理配置robots文件,可以提升网站SEO效果,助力网站在搜索引擎中的排名。

结语:善用robots文件,助力网站SEO腾飞

善用robots文件,是每位SEO从业者不可或缺的技能。通过对Disallow和Allow指令的合理配置,我们能够有效地控制搜索引擎爬虫的访问范围,从而优化网站的抓取效率和排名。在实施过程中,我们不仅要熟悉robots文件的基本概念和作用,更要掌握其高级应用技巧,避免常见错误。只有这样,我们才能在激烈的互联网竞争中,为网站SEO腾飞助力。在今后的实际操作中,我们应不断优化和调整robots文件配置,以适应不断变化的市场环境。让我们携手共进,用robots文件开启网站SEO的新篇章!

常见问题

1、robots文件放在网站的哪个位置?

robots文件通常放置在网站的根目录下,文件名为robots.txt。将其放置在此位置可以确保搜索引擎爬虫能够轻松访问到该文件,并对网站进行合理的爬取。

2、如何检查robots文件是否生效?

要检查robots文件是否生效,可以采用以下几种方法:

  • 使用在线robots.txt测试工具进行检测。
  • 查看搜索引擎的抓取报告,确认robots文件中的指令是否被正确执行。
  • 直接在浏览器中访问robots.txt文件,检查返回的内容是否符合预期。

3、robots文件对不同搜索引擎的影响有何不同?

robots文件对各大搜索引擎的影响基本相同,因为它们都遵循robots协议。不过,不同搜索引擎对robots文件中的指令解析可能存在细微差异,因此在进行robots文件配置时,最好同时考虑所有搜索引擎的需求。

4、为什么有时候Disallow指令不起作用?

如果发现Disallow指令不起作用,可能存在以下原因:

  • robots文件中的指令格式错误,例如指令拼写错误或缺少斜杠等。
  • 指令匹配的路径过于宽泛,导致本应被阻止的页面被错误地访问。
  • 搜索引擎爬虫已经缓存了之前的访问记录,导致无法立即看到修改后的效果。

原创文章,作者:路飞练拳的地方,如若转载,请注明出处:https://www.shuziqianzhan.com/article/39376.html

Like (0)
路飞练拳的地方的头像路飞练拳的地方研究员
Previous 2025-06-09 11:43
Next 2025-06-09 11:43

相关推荐

  • 中企动力建网站怎么样

    中企动力在网站建设方面表现优异,提供定制化解决方案,满足企业多样化需求。其专业团队技术过硬,售后服务完善,成功案例众多,深受客户好评。适合追求高品质网站的企业选择。

    2025-06-18
    0121
  • 什么是代码优化

    代码优化是指通过改进代码结构和算法,提升程序运行效率和性能的过程。它包括减少冗余代码、优化数据结构、提高代码可读性等。代码优化不仅能加快程序执行速度,还能降低资源消耗,提升用户体验。对于开发者而言,掌握代码优化技巧是提升编程水平的关键。

  • 如何分析app的交互

    要分析App的交互,首先关注用户体验,检查界面设计是否直观易用。通过用户反馈和数据分析,识别常见问题。使用工具如Google Analytics追踪用户行为,分析点击率、留存率等关键指标。进行A/B测试,对比不同设计的效果,优化交互流程。

    2025-06-13
    0487
  • 网页标题如何优化

    优化网页标题需遵循简洁明了原则,包含核心关键词,不超过60字符。确保标题独特且吸引用户点击,反映页面内容。合理使用分隔符如短横线或竖线分隔关键词,提升搜索引擎友好度。

  • 如何制作酒店网站

    制作酒店网站需关注用户体验和SEO优化。首先,选择适合的建站平台如WordPress,使用响应式设计确保移动友好。内容方面,突出酒店特色、房间展示和客户评价。优化关键词如‘豪华酒店’、‘预订优惠’等,提升搜索引擎排名。最后,确保网站加载速度快,提供多语言支持,方便全球用户访问。

  • 用ps怎么样让产品变得很亮

    要让产品在PS中变得很亮,首先打开图片,选择‘图像’>‘调整’>‘亮度/对比度’,增加亮度值。接着使用‘曲线’工具(Ctrl+M)提升整体亮度。最后,利用‘减淡工具’局部提亮高光部分,确保产品细节不失真。保存时选择高质格式,确保效果最佳。

    2025-06-17
    0184
  • ps如何做风的效果

    在Photoshop中制作风的效果,首先打开图片,选择“滤镜”>“风格化”>“风”。在弹出的对话框中选择风向和风力强度。重复应用滤镜可增强效果。使用“动感模糊”滤镜进一步细化,调整角度和距离。最后,用“色阶”或“曲线”调整对比度,使风效果更自然。

  • 网页标题写什么

    选择网页标题时,应确保简洁明了,包含核心关键词,如‘最优网页标题撰写技巧’,既能吸引用户点击,又利于搜索引擎优化。避免过长,最好控制在60字符以内,确保在搜索结果中完整显示。

    2025-06-20
    080
  • 域名注册有什么特点

    域名注册具有唯一性和识别性,每个域名在全球范围内独一无二,便于用户记忆和访问。其次,注册过程简单快捷,只需选择合适的域名后缀,填写相关资料即可。此外,域名注册还需遵循相关法律法规,确保合法合规。选择合适的域名对提升品牌形象和SEO优化至关重要。

    2025-06-20
    073

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注